當前位置:首頁 » 服務存儲 » vw100表示以什麼方式存儲
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

vw100表示以什麼方式存儲

發布時間: 2022-07-30 19:35:33

① 西門子PLC編程中VB100 VB200表示什麼

說明如下
1.在PLC中有一個概念叫數據存儲區,在數據存儲區域中劃分為I輸入、Q輸出、M內部內存位、SM特殊內存位、V變數內存等等,每一種區域都可以用數據類型表示其長短。
比如你提到的VB100,表示V變數一個B(位元組)大小,位元組地址是100,一個位元組是8位,VB100這個位元組中包括了VB100.0、VB100.1、VB100.2、VB100.3、VB100.4、VB100.5、VB100.6、VB100.7共8位。
再舉個例子:QW0,Q表示輸出的存儲區,W表示一個字的長度,地址是0,一個字包括兩個位元組,共16位,那麼QW0包括QB0和QB1兩個位元組,QB0是高8位,QB1是低8位。

2.你所說的外設端子應該是指PLC的輸入和輸出端子,I就是輸入區域的標示符,Q就是輸出區域的標示符,比如你看到的輸入端子上標有I0.0,I0.1,0.2,0.3等,
表示的是位大小的輸入,在程序中可以用I0.0等這樣的位去控製程序,也可以用IB0(0.0-0.7共8位)去控製程序,就根據你的程序需要了。
在舉例:
1. LD I0.0
2. = QB0
這就表示當I0.0輸入有信號時,Q0.0到Q0.7這8個輸出點都有信號輸出

希望能幫到你,謝謝。

② 簡述操作數M0.1,VB100,VD100,VW100,S0.0.的含義 直接說答案,不要科普道理

I0.1是輸入觸點,採集相應的輸入信號。
Q0.1是輸出觸點,輸出相應的信號,控制中繼,電磁閥等。
M0.1是內部軟繼電器觸點,用於軟體內部轉接,控制調用的。
VB100是八位數據寄存器,也就是存儲8位的數據。
VW100是十六位數據寄存器,也就是存儲16位的數據。VW100包括VB100和VB101。
VD100是32位數據寄存器,也就是存儲32位的數據。VD100包括VW100和VW102。也就是包括VB100,VB101,VB102和VB103。
S0.0是步進順序控制軟繼電器,用於步進控制編程使用。

望採納。。。。。

③ 關於s7-200數據類型的問題 一般vw100由v b100和vb101組成字 請問有vw101、

VB、VW、VD只是表示數據的長度,具體數據是什麼類型的由指令決定的

比如int和word是不同的數據類型,但是由於數據長度是一樣的,所以都可以存放在VW中,

也就是說VW100中的數據可以是int也可以是word

VB有8個二進制位組成

VW有16個二進制位組成

VD有32個二進制位組成

你的理解是正確的VW101中的101可以理解為首地址,其中的W表示數據長度兩個位元組

也就是VB101和VB102,其中VB101是高位、VB102是低


④ 簡述操作數I0.1,Q0.1,M0.1,VB100,VD100,VW100,S0.0的含義

I0.1是輸入觸點,採集相應的輸入信號。
Q0.1是輸出觸點,輸出相應的信號,控制中繼,電磁閥等。
M0.1是內部軟繼電器觸點,用於內部轉接,控制調用的。
VB100是八位數據寄存器,也就是存儲8位的數據。
VW100是十六位數據寄存器,也就是存儲16位的數據。VW100包括VB100和VB101。
VD100是32位數據寄存器,也就是存儲32位的數據。VD100包括VW100和VW102。也就是包括VB100,VB101,VB102和VB103。
S0.0是步進順序控制軟繼電器,用於步進控制編程使用。
。。。。。

⑤ VD100由哪兩個字組成由哪4個位元組組成誰是低位字誰是最高位位元組

4個位元組(雙字)是VB100, B101,VB102, VB103。VD100由高低位元組組成, D表示4個位元組=32個位=雙字。

存放最低的8位有效位的位元組被稱為最低有效位位元組或低位位元組,而存放最高的8位有效位的位元組被稱為最高有效位位元組或高位位元組。

(5)vw100表示以什麼方式存儲擴展閱讀

通常我們從最高有效位(most significant digit)開始自左向右書寫一個數字。在理解有效位這個概念時,可以想像一下你的支票數額的第一位增加1和最後一位增加1之間的巨大區別,前者肯定會讓你喜出望外。

計算機內存中一個位元組的位相當於二進制數的位,這意味著最低有效位表示1,倒數第二個有效位表示2×1或2,倒數第三個有效位表示2×2×1或4,依此類推。如果用內存中的兩個位元組表示一個16位的數,那麼其中的一個位元組將存放最低的8位有效位,而另一個位元組將存放最高的8位有效位,見圖10.5。

⑥ 200plc去讀取變頻器設定頻率(50HZ),讀出了以下數據,請問V寄存器內部是怎麼存儲數據的為什麼VW是5000

你看變頻器說明書,變頻器的頻率是否帶小數,變頻器它是以小數保存在變頻器中,當變頻器和其它設備進行通信時,卻是以整數發送出來的。估計你的問題也是這個。

⑦ * plc的數據運算 我怎麼判斷結果用字存儲(如vw100)還是用雙字存儲(如vd102) 謝謝

看你的數據類型了

⑧ PLC時間繼電器中用寄存器來表示時間

VW100實際上就是一個變數來控制定時,例如你給VW100賦值1,就當你定時100ms,用變數來表示定時值,那麼在系統實際運用中,就可以根據實際情況在上位機或者觸摸屏等中任意改變定時值,但是VW1000這個位置的變數一般要在PLC中組態成斷電保持,這樣調試好輸入一次,在數據沒有消失的情況下,下次使用就不用在此輸入一次了。

⑨ 西門子plc200中VW100的v,w,100分別表示是什麼

「Q」表示PLC輸出寄存器地址,「I」表示PLC輸入寄存器地址,「M」表示中間寄存器地址,「V」表示數據存儲寄存器地址。"b",其實就是"BYTE",為8個位的長度。「W」即「WORD」,為16個位的長度。
定址時,不管是定址哪一個寄存器,格式為:寄存器代號_定址長度_定址地址。那麼問題中的QB5,:「Q」表示輸出寄存器的代號,「B」就是定址長度,「5」表示地址
定址一般的定址長度有位(BOOL),位元組(BYTE),字(WORD),雙字(DWORD)如果是按位定址,則不用寫定址長度,其他的定址方式,都依照上述定址書寫格式。
"W"「B」後面一般最大為127,因為輸入點或者輸出點總和最大為128.

⑩ 在PLC中BCD碼是怎麼樣存儲的

BCD碼以四位二進製表示一個十進制數,即滿1001(B)進位,實際上VW100=VB100VB101,也就是說VB100里是02,VB101里是96